Transaction ef6b82c037a685591d1fbb3a1c554d159ca00ffae24e485080b1225b47de6353

block
ec57c25bdec6a40bfccfca4f50f396aa0238e6da7f240cda9954e67d307fa2ef

1 Input

23 Outputs